Rory Little Discusses Historic Supreme Court Term

Starting May 4, the U.S. Supreme Court began hearing oral argument by phone, and released livestream audio, in 10 important cases. This is unprecedented. The decisions, expected in June, could dramatically affect the November presidential election, as well as other major issues.

Join Professor Rory Little as he discusses these key cases:

  • Whether to enforce Congressional and state subpoenas for Trump documents.
  • Whether presidential electors can cast their vote for a candidate they did not pledge to vote for.
  • Whether a third of the State of Oklahoma is actually a Native American reservation.
  • Four First Amendment cases (religion and speech).
